Which iPad Pro Is Best for Digital Art?

Art|Digital Art

The iPad Pro is the perfect device for digital art, offering an array of features that make it ideal for sketching, painting, and creating art. With a variety of sizes and configurations to choose from, there’s an iPad Pro to suit every artist’s needs. But which iPad Pro is best for digital art?

For most artists, the 11-inch iPad Pro is the best choice.

It has a large enough display to create detailed artwork without taking up too much space. The 11-inch iPad Pro also offers powerful performance with its A12X Bionic chip and up to 1TB of storage capacity. Plus, it’s both lightweight and portable, making it easy to take your artwork on the go.

The 12.9-inch iPad Pro is a great option for professional artists who need a larger canvas. Its massive Retina display provides plenty of room to work on larger projects, while its powerful A12X Bionic chip ensures smooth performance. The 12.9-inch iPad Pro also offers up to 1TB of storage capacity, making it ideal for storing large files.

Both sizes of the iPad Pro offer impressive battery life, ensuring you can work on your artwork for hours without having to worry about running out of power. They also come with Apple Pencil support, allowing you to draw and paint digitally with precision.

The bottom line: Both the 11-inch and 12.9-inch iPad Pros are great options for digital artists looking for a powerful device with plenty of features that can handle their creative needs. However, if portability is important to you then the 11-inch model may be your best choice.
